Timothy Job Gosling is a British furniture designer based in London. The Sunday Times has described him as "designer to the rich and famous". Gosling was born in Kingston, Jamaica in 1966. His father is scientist Raymond Gosling. Gosling studied Theatre Design at Central St Martins School of Art and Design, London graduating in 1987 then designed theatre designs for John Napier and Sir Cameron Mackintosh. He started his career designing furniture in 1990 with the then Viscount Linley, the son of Princess Margaret, becoming Senior Design Director in 1993. In 2005, Gosling formed Gosling Ltd, designing bespoke Furniture and combining traditional materials, craftsmanship with technology and contemporary interpretations of historical designs. Furniture identifiable by contemporary reworking of classical proportions, inlaid woods, gilding, verre eglomise and straw marquetry combined with more contemporary materials such as acrylic. According to Gosling the furniture is based on the best materials, exquisite quality of craftsmanship and integrity of design. He is quoted as declaring that "Minimalism is lost on me I am afraid."See
Gosling Marine established in 2013 designing Art Deco inspired Super Yacht carbon fibre deck furniture, and, in 2013, a range for The Rug Company based on Art Deco designs.He has also contributed interior design to the Savoy and Berkeley hotels in London.
